Yoco is looking for a senior product manager to join our growing team, as we develop products for small businesses across South Africa and beyond. We are seeking someone with a passion and depth of experience in solving problems and building successful products that customers love. You should have a solid few years of product experience behind you and ready for your next challenge in a fast and innovative environment.

You will be responsible for setting, driving, and executing the strategy for products that fall within your area. Product is a vital role at Yoco and you will be building the tools and services that thousands of people use to run their businesses.

ROLE | WHAT YOU WILL BE DOING?

  • Define and execute the product strategy and roadmap for a product area within our product ecosystem, in close collaboration with stakeholders.
  • Act as the subject matter expert in all things in your space, bridging the gap between business requirements and technology solutions.
  • Prioritise product development by balancing feature requests, market trends, and technical constraints.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ams, including Engineering, Sales, Marketing, and Customer Success, to deliver top-notch products to market.
  • Oversee the entire product lifecycle, from ideation to end-of-life, driving key performance indicators (KPIs).
  • Do competitive analysis to identify market gaps and opportunities for innovation.
  • Collect and analyse feedback from customers, stakeholders, and other teams to shape requirements, features, and end products.
  • Manage and mentor junior product managers and collaborate effectively with UX/UI designers.

IDEAL CANDIDATE | WHAT WE ARE LOOKING FOR?

  • You’ve got 6+ years of experience as a product manager or in a similar role
  • You’ve built customer-facing products or features before - all the way from ideation to launch and beyond
  • You’ve led cross-functional teams, collaborating daily with engineers, designers and data analysts.
  • You understand that product management is about outcomes not outputs, and can define and drive product KPIs.
  • You enjoy working with multiple players across the org, to influence how your products are positioned, sold and supported.
  • You love messy problems and are comfortable working in ambiguous problem spaces.
  • You have a strong. clear communication skills - both verbal and written.

Yoco is one of Africa's largest fintech companies. We enable small businesses to thrive through open commerce.

Founded in 2015 we have helped over 400,000 small businesses across South Africa accept card payments and access capital - often for the first time. We have over 330 team members across our key hubs in South Africa and the Netherlands, all working to deliver world class payments and software solutions to small businesses. We have raised $170M from some of the leading institutional investors in the world such as TPG, Dragoneer, Partech, Velocity, Quona, Raba, 4DX and many more.
